For setup, go download the launcher from here:
http://www.technicpack.net/download/

Or this should also be a direct download of the Mac version:
http://mirror.technicpack.net/files/...uncher-OSX.zip

Unzip the download, and launch the app. In a few seconds, you'll get something like what I posted on the previous page. Select "Tekkit" from the graphical menu in the top left corner.



In the bottom right corner, enter your Minecraft credentials and hit login.

The Tekkit mods should auto-download and install.

Once you've launched, it should look a lot like normal Minecraft, like this:



Now you should go download my textures and install per this post.

Go poke around in single-player mode for a few minutes to get a brief feel of what's different.

REMOVING MODS:

I've encountered some problems with one of the included mods: MAtmos. This mod adds ambient sounds to the game, but the problem I've experienced is that eventually normal sounds stop playing. This is only a mild nuisance when doors or chests stop making sounds, but it's a real problem when you can't hear the creeper sneaking up behind you or the spider that's about to drop on your head. To remove MAtmos, go here:

~/Library/Application Support/techniclauncher/tekkit/mods/

And delete (or move out of that folder) the file called MAtmos_packaged.zip.
